Originally Posted by pfriedel
So many people go for the blacked out look, I kind of want to see more chromed bling, as that's my current attraction. I wonder how the chrome mirror caps look on a PW/B Justa. If I had the budget, I'd go chrome everything. I'm probably compensating for 16 years of low to no chrome cars. :D
Everything goes in cycles and the nature of modding is to not be satisfied with what you got with the car, but to get what you don't have, so the car becomes your own. On Harley's everyone wanted their bikes slathered in chrome, then when HD started putting all that chrome on the higher-end models, everyone wanted the blacked out/stealth look. Then HD came out with a series of matte black bikes...

Same thing with signal lenses on cars. Used to be only red in the US. The "Euro" look was amber turn signals. Then people wanted clear with colored bulbs. When the dealers supply those as stock, people will want all red again.

Originally Posted by Albiecrazy
- what are the specs on those wheels/tires and what are you lowered on?
...wheels are sparco assetto gara 17x7 et 37 (with 5mm spacers=32 offset), tires are 215/45, ..lowered a bit with NM springs
